Output d24fe68986e3fefaf575903def3fa3e1ef66b681c746eaa184c12af0777b083f:1

value
386250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c95a3c25a62d6eab62bd3d6a3414cd628802981 OP_EQUAL
address
3A8ZMLezBeHpUsV3x4it6sFRjfTYASoixb
transaction
d24fe68986e3fefaf575903def3fa3e1ef66b681c746eaa184c12af0777b083f
spent
true